Assessing Sound High Quality and Audio Formats
When picking a stereo, understanding the ins and outs of audio quality and sound styles is vital. High-fidelity (Hi-Fi) systems are created to replicate sound as properly as possible, decreasing distortion and preserving quality across various regularities. Sound high quality can be considerably influenced by the choice of audio layout. Lossless layouts like FLAC and WAV maintain audio honesty by pressing information without losing top quality, suitable for audiophiles who focus on accuracy in sound reproduction.
Conversely, lossy formats such as MP3 and AAC compress sound by removing certain information regarded much less visible to human ears, which can cause a decrease of audio high quality, especially in vibrant array and regularity response. For optimal audio performance, it is necessary to take into consideration both the stereo's capability to manage different formats and the inherent high quality of the initial recordings. Cautious factor to consider of these variables guarantees a more rewarding auditory experience.

Analyzing Area Acoustics and Speaker Placement

After considering the connection and compatibility of your audio system, the following action is to evaluate the acoustics of the room and figure out optimal speaker positioning. Area acoustics can substantially impact the audio quality of an audio system. Elements such as area surface, form, and size materials (like rugs, drapes, and furniture) either soak up or mirror acoustic waves, affecting audio clarity and volume.
